#e59b4c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e59b4c is composed of 89.8% red, 60.8% green and 29.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 32.3% magenta, 66.8%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 31 degrees, a saturation of 74.6% and a lightness of 59.8%. #e59b4c color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ff98 with #cb3700.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

#e59b4c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e59b4c has RGB values of R:229, G:155, B:76 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.32, Y:0.67,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15047500.

Shades and Tints of #e59b4c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090601 is the darkest color, while #fefb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e59b4c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9e9993 is the less saturated color, while #fd9c34 is the most saturated one.
